The low cut-off of the inverter can be set at the load voltage of 170 volts for the tube light, fan, etc. So the tube light and fan will not be switched off until the voltage goes below 170 volts. If there is no load connected to the output of the inverter, the output voltage is 270 to 290 volts.
For your fridge compressor, washing machines, pumps, etc. this type of inverter can handle a higher start-up surge that is caused by the magnetic windings in an electro-motor. High frequency inverters run with fancier electronics doing high-speed switching to achieve a 230V output.
High voltage DC rated isolators and breakers are more expensive and difficult to source. Finally, if your panels happen to leak when it rains, there is a tendency for this leakage current to push up the bus voltage, so inverters can trip off with fault code 08 (bus voltage too high).
The maximum output voltage is 14V while input voltage drops to 200V. When the output voltage is between 14V and 16V, the converter can output full power with the current derated. When the output voltage is between 9V and 14V, the converter can output maximum current with power derated.
